I have a Audigy 2 Platinum that works fine in Linux 2.4 using the ALSA
drivers (using the emu10k1 driver). Works like a dream just remember to
turn the volume up on the channels to use them (and there is a lot! see
below).
The ALSA drivers don't require patching the kernel - just a case of
having the kernel sources configured then issuing the standard
configure, make, make install trio of commands.
